This app provides a voice for individuals who are unable to speak. It offers customizable word and phrase libraries and utilizes AI to aid in conversations. Users can interact via head tracking or touch.




Facilitates communication for non-verbal individuals using symbol-based boards. Users can drag symbols to form sentences, aiding expression for those with autism, speech impairments, or temporary oral injuries during emergencies.






Experience the full capabilities of an advanced Augmentative and Alternative Communication (AAC) app for 30 days. This trial allows users to explore extensive vocabulary, programming options, and helpful features to assess communication improvement before committing to the full version.


This app empowers individuals with speech and language disorders to communicate effectively. Build sentences by tapping on the screen, and the app will speak them aloud using natural-sounding voices. It learns your communication style and offers personalized suggestions for more fluid conversations.


This app provides an all-in-one solution for individuals with communication and learning difficulties. It supports various communication needs, from single messages to sentence building, and allows users to print visuals for hands-on learning. Designed for educators, therapists, and parents, it aims to give a voice to those who struggle with speech.


This app aids non-verbal children and individuals with communication challenges by using visual cards and text-to-speech technology. It supports various conditions like autism, Down syndrome, and speech apraxia, offering customizable communication boards.


This app provides a customizable Augmentative and Alternative Communication (AAC) system. It features a wide range of vocabulary with color-coded categories and allows users to add their own images, phrases, and voices. Users can also modify board layouts and lock customization settings.


This app provides a customizable communication board for non-verbal individuals, autism communication, and those with aphasia. It features AI-powered sentence creation, adaptable vocabulary, and voice conversion to aid in clear and effective communication.


This application is designed to help nonverbal children on the Autism Spectrum communicate with others. It provides a platform for them to connect with friends, family, and educators.


This app provides a voice for individuals with speech challenges, offering a customizable platform for nonverbal communication. It features a large library of image tiles, flexible layouts, and predictive text to facilitate ease of expression.






This communication board app allows users to tap large buttons to speak words and phrases. It offers ready-to-use and customizable boards for various needs, supporting offline use without account setup.


This app supports toddlers and young children with speech delays or preverbal communication. It helps them learn first words, express needs, and build vocabulary through calm, predictable interactions and customizable exercises using familiar images and sounds.


This app provides a comprehensive Augmentative and Alternative Communication (AAC) system designed for individuals with special educational or speech, language, and communication needs. It offers a vast library of symbols, customizable creation tools, and ready-made templates to facilitate communication, learning, and daily routines.




This communication app provides a stable and intuitive way for non-speaking children to express themselves using picture buttons and synthesized speech. It prioritizes muscle memory by keeping buttons in place and offers gentle word suggestions. Parents and therapists can customize the experience with personal photos and voices.




This communication aid helps children express themselves in various settings. It offers extensive symbol libraries, customizable visual scenes, and support for multiple languages. Designed with input from speech therapists, it prioritizes privacy and offline functionality.
